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is another freezing cold month in Pringle, South Dakota, with an average temperature fluctuating between 16.2°F (-8.8°C) and 31.5°F (-0.3°C).

Temperature

During February, Pringle observes a subtle ascent to a still freezing cold 31.5°F (-0.3°C) from January's 31.1°F (-0.5°C) in the average high-temperature. During February, Pringle consistently records a temperature low averaging a still subzero cold 16.2°F (-8.8°C).

Humidity

January and February, with an average relative humidity of 77%, are the most humid months.

Rainfall

In Pringle, during February, the rain falls for 6.3 days and regularly aggregates up to 0.83" (21mm) of precipitation. In Pringle, during the entire year, the rain falls for 135.4 days and collects up to 20.39" (518m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Pringle are January through May, September through December. In February, in Pringle, South Dakota, it is snowing for 12.9 days. Throughout February, 5.71" (145mm) of snow is accumulated. In Pringle, South Dakota, during the entire year, snow falls for 75.1 days and aggregates up to 40.24" (1022m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in February is 10h and 32min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:10 am and sunset at 5:04 pm. On the last day of February, in Pringle, South Dakota, sunrise is at 6:30 am and sunset at 5:42 pm MST.

Sunshine

With an average of 6h of sunshine, February has the least sunshine of the year.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index in Pringle are January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a low health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for ordinary individuals.
